Scott Lahteine
31f03c838a
Only deploy/stow BLTouch for Z axis
il y a 8 ans
Scott Lahteine
3913e04ac7
Add Delta kinematic optimization options
il y a 8 ans
Scott Lahteine
8e31640229
Optimize prepare_kinematic_move_to
il y a 8 ans
Scott Lahteine
fd9b8ae4d4
Use position_is_reachable in G29, M48
il y a 8 ans
Scott Lahteine
7194e4434f
SCARA support in position_is_reachable
il y a 8 ans
Scott Lahteine
1c5f9821c4
SCARA support in homeaxis
il y a 8 ans
Scott Lahteine
92b4459f6c
Simpler G92 for SCARA
il y a 8 ans
Scott Lahteine
46cc2e3f6a
Fix get_cartesian_from_steppers
il y a 8 ans
Scott Lahteine
435c3ed404
Patch SCARA_move_to_cal for coordinate space
il y a 8 ans
Scott Lahteine
5efb12e889
Simpler report_current_position for SCARA
il y a 8 ans
Scott Lahteine
83fc5e1540
No line_to_* functions with IS_KINEMATIC
il y a 8 ans
Scott Lahteine
59d39d7655
G0 direct move for SCARA
il y a 8 ans
Scott Lahteine
ad9d6870ed
SCARA support in do_blocking_move_to
il y a 8 ans
Scott Lahteine
8542ebcecd
prepare_move_to_destination_raw => prepare_uninterpolated_move_to_destination
il y a 8 ans
Scott Lahteine
f900f97611
Update sw endstops in set_axis_is_at_home
il y a 8 ans
Scott Lahteine
0d43cef1de
M206 for MORGAN_SCARA
il y a 8 ans
Scott Lahteine
e94cb7a380
MORGAN_SCARA kinematics
il y a 8 ans
Scott Lahteine
51e42a2d77
Adjust BLTouch probe behavior
Addressing #4855
- Have the pin deploy only immediately before probing
- Have the pin retract immediately after every probe
il y a 8 ans
Scott Lahteine
13523cbf29
Fix and extend BLTouch support
il y a 8 ans
Scott Lahteine
e9ce42353e
Patch G29 for 3-point leveling
il y a 8 ans
Scott Lahteine
c2744d8a8b
Add support for G2/G3 with R parameter
il y a 8 ans
Scott Lahteine
f38a33a5d8
Add handling of BLTouch error state
il y a 8 ans
Scott Lahteine
f0beae7641
Fix stupid, stupid, stupid oversight in G29 update
Mea culpa!
il y a 8 ans
Scott Lahteine
77639672d7
Move NONLINEAR bed leveling to planner
This is in advance of moving non-linear bed leveling to the planner
class.
il y a 8 ans
Scott Lahteine
9429c7db89
Use ABC indices in delta[]
il y a 8 ans
Scott Lahteine
5f2f991192
Use 'logical' rather than 'target' or 'cartesian'
il y a 8 ans
Scott Lahteine
e5505e3b33
Allow non-square leveling grid
il y a 8 ans
Scott Lahteine
2fc9ad6657
Use const ref args in probe_pt
il y a 8 ans
Scott Lahteine
2c2688d7ad
Adjust comments, spacing
il y a 8 ans
Scott Lahteine
b9d19b0008
Tweak extrapolate_one_point
il y a 8 ans
Scott Lahteine
3c0b591935
Fix nozzle position description
il y a 8 ans
Scott Lahteine
18d8dd4c0f
set_current_from_steppers_for_axis const arg
il y a 8 ans
Scott Lahteine
d1f4c3d73b
Patch sync_plan_position comment
il y a 8 ans
Scott Lahteine
0c25af30d4
Document homeaxis
il y a 8 ans
Scott Lahteine
e7882e45e3
Document set_axis_is_at_home
il y a 8 ans
Scott Lahteine
661fe09ce7
Standardize code_value_bool
il y a 8 ans
Scott Lahteine
a501f430eb
Enable M0/M1 with Emergency Parser
il y a 8 ans
Scott Lahteine
83a41c7ceb
Remove SCARA axis_scaling
il y a 8 ans
Scott Lahteine
57564ae576
Use last probe point to correct Z when possible
il y a 8 ans
Scott Lahteine
29f224594c
Fix some regressive typos in G29
il y a 8 ans
Scott Lahteine
9b0931ef74
Apply fixed EXTRUDER_RUNOUT_PREVENT
il y a 8 ans
Scott Lahteine
b1a60e8954
Reformat, rearrange, tweak, and document
- Add comments to several functions
- Add an option to use Fast SQRT for Delta IK
- Group related functions together
- Outdent some leveling-related functions
il y a 8 ans
Scott Lahteine
61284cbd8c
Various code style adjustments
il y a 8 ans
Scott Lahteine
788a16fc46
Clean up serial out code
il y a 8 ans
Scott Lahteine
0e38bea79d
Shrink 3-point leveling code
il y a 8 ans
Scott Lahteine
4f75ce6957
Unify reset_bed_level for linear/non-linear
il y a 8 ans
Scott Lahteine
a9ed23225f
bed_level => bed_level_grid
il y a 8 ans
Scott Lahteine
82be65065c
Fix up untilted_stepper_position and set_current_from_steppers_for_axis
il y a 8 ans
Scott Lahteine
d65f5d816f
Patch to fix kinematics
il y a 8 ans
Scott Lahteine
e529c6407e
Rename set_cartesian_from_steppers, cartesian_position
il y a 8 ans